WebAs a river meanders, the outside banks of the meander are undercut. This creates river cliffs. On the inside of the meander, where the water flows more slowly, deposition takes place. This gives rise to a gentle slope known as a slip-off slope. This diagram shows how river cliffs and slip off slopes are formed. WebHabitat description. Maritime cliffs and slopes. Maritime cliffs and slopes comprise sloping to vertical faces on the coastline where a break in slope is formed by slippage and/or coastal erosion. In the Norfolk Coast area, these are ‘soft cliffs’, formed from sands, clays and gravels of glacial origin with some areas of chalk either at the ...
